Hello Josh and all

I'm running gNewSense 3 installed from the version 3.1 installer with
Evolution version 2.30.3. Clicking on a link in an email message in
Evolution shows the Web page in the Epiphany Web browser. I recollect
that links worked fine in my original install from the version 3.0
installer.

What do you have set as your preferred Web browser? To check try
clicking on the applications menu, then System | Preferences | Preferred
Applications. Mine is set to 'Debian Sensible Browser' and Evolution is
the default mail reader.
